Super Eagles star Taiwo Awoniyi made a resounding comeback in Nottingham Forest’s 3-0 demolition of Wolverhampton Wanderers, scoring his first goal in 324 days.

The Nigerian forward came off the bench to deliver a decisive strike in stoppage time, putting the seal on an impressive away victory for the Tricky Trees, Footballrover reports.

This long-awaited goal not only marked a personal milestone for Awoniyi but also highlighted his resilience after an injury-riddled spell.

And while the 27-year-old Nigerian international must have had a fun-filled day with his first goal in 15 games this season, his fellow countryman, Ola Aina, also impressed in Forest’s away league victory.

Forest started the match in blistering fashion, racing to a 1-0 lead within seven minutes through a clinical counterattack.

Former Wolves player Morgan Gibbs-White orchestrated the opener, linking up with Anthony Elanga to silence the hostile Molineux crowd.

 

Despite Wolves’ spirited attempts to equalize, poor finishing and stellar goalkeeping from Matz Sels kept the home side at bay.

The visitors doubled their advantage just before halftime. Callum Hudson-Odoi broke into the box on another counterattack and set up Chris Wood for his 12th Premier League goal of the season.

Forest’s impeccable game management in the second half ensured Wolves never gained a foothold, even as the hosts ramped up pressure.

Awoniyi then made his mark in stoppage time, combining with James Ward-Prowse to convert a simple chance into an empty net, sealing Forest’s sixth consecutive league win.

This triumph propelled the Reds to 40 points, level with second-placed Arsenal on goal difference.

Wolves struggle under new leadership

For Wolves, the loss was a sobering reality check under new manager Vítor Pereira, who remains winless against top-tier opposition.

The defeat leaves Wolves teetering just above the relegation zone on goal difference, with tougher fixtures looming on the horizon.

As Nottingham Forest continue to thrive, Taiwo Awoniyi’s return to form offers a major boost to their campaign.

His 324-day goal drought is now behind him, and fans will be eager to see what the rest of the season holds for the Nigerian star.
